OPELOUSAS, La. (KLFY) -- A man who escaped an Evangeline Parish jail has been found and taken into custody in St. Landry Parish.
Braylon Johnson, 25, previously arrested for domestic abuse, aggravated battery and child endangerment was arrested by the Opelousas Police Department earlier today.
Johnson had been wanted for several months after escaping a jail in Evangeline Parish back in August.
According to authorities, they were notified that Johnson had been spotted at a gas station within the city limits of Opelousas. Police arrived and spotted Johnson in the parking lot of the gas station.
